**ADE7758ARWZ: A Comprehensive Technical Overview of Analog Devices' Energy Metering IC**

The **ADE7758ARWZ** from Analog Devices stands as a cornerstone integrated circuit (IC) in the realm of energy metering, specifically engineered for high-accuracy, polyphase power and energy measurement. This highly sophisticated mixed-signal processor is designed to meet the stringent requirements of commercial and industrial electricity meters, providing a reliable and cost-effective solution for energy monitoring.

**Core Architecture and Functional Principles**

At its heart, the ADE7758ARWZ incorporates two 16-bit sigma-delta (Σ-Δ) analog-to-digital converters (ADCs), a dedicated digital signal processor (DSP), and the necessary power supply monitoring circuitry. It is designed to interface directly with current transformers (CTs) and shunt resistors or Rogowski coils for current sensing, and with resistor dividers or potential transformers (PTs) for voltage sensing.

The IC calculates active, reactive, and apparent energy independently for each phase, as well as the combined total energy. Its operation is based on sampling the analog voltage and current signals from each phase. The onboard DSP executes calculations to multiply these signals, deriving instantaneous power. This power information is then integrated over time to obtain **active energy consumption**, which is the fundamental metric for billing purposes. A key to its high accuracy is the sophisticated DSP core, which handles all signal processing on-chip, minimizing the workload on an external microcontroller (MCU).

**Key Features and Technical Innovations**

* **High Accuracy:** The ADE7758ARWZ boasts exceptional accuracy, typically achieving **class 0.1% error over a dynamic range of 1000:1**. This is crucial for ensuring fair and precise billing in commercial applications where large and variable loads are common.

* **On-Chip DSP:** The integrated DSP performs all real-time signal processing, including RMS calculation, power factor measurement, and energy integration. This eliminates the need for complex software algorithms in the host processor, simplifying system design.

* **Comprehensive Power Quality Monitoring:** Beyond basic energy measurement, the IC provides valuable power quality data such as **RMS voltage, RMS current, instantaneous power, and period measurement**. It also includes features like sag detection and zero-crossing detection.

* **Digital Calibration and Diagnostics:** The device supports fully digital calibration of gain, phase, and offset, which streamlines the production process. It also includes built-in diagnostic features, such as a **detection mechanism for missing neutral connection**, enhancing meter reliability.

* **Flexible Pulse Outputs:** It provides frequency outputs (F1, F2) proportional to active, reactive, or apparent energy. These high-speed pulses (up to 12.2 kHz) are used for calibration, testing, and driving electromechanical counters or stepper motors.

* **Serial Interface:** A serial interface allows an external MCU to easily read out measured values (RMS, power, energy) and to configure the device's settings and calibration coefficients.
